This weekend  the Frankston Blues' NBL1 South teams finished the NBL1 ANZAC Round undefeated, with the Men and Women both claiming victories over the Diamond Valley Eagles and Dandenong Rangers. (NBL1 South 2023 Round 3 Recap).

NBL1 ANZAC Medals were awarded to; Igor Hadziomerovic, Chloe Bibby, Lou Brown and Lucas Barker, recognising their endurance, courage and mateship.

But, this weekend was more than about the outcomes on the basketball court. It was about recognising the sacrifices made that give us the freedoms we have today.

This morning their Youth League Men and Women attended Frankston War Memorial (Beauty Park) for the Dawn Service run by the Frankston RSL. 

And later in the morning the NBL1 playing group and coaching/support staff attended the Frankston RSL's Wreath Laying ceremony. NBL1 Men's Captain Lucas Barker and Leo Jackson represented the club in the laying of the wreath.

During the ceremony a member of their game day support staff; Alexandra Shacklock sang both the Australian and New Zealand National Anthems while representing Frankston High School. Well done Alex.
